Gold prices hit a record high on Tuesday, reaching $2,465.30, fueled by the growing anticipation of a September interest rate cut. This surge in demand for bullion was further ignited by the softening inflation data in June and dovish comments from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ell. As a result, markets are now pricing in a 100% likelihood of a rate cut next month, according to the CME FedWatch tool.

Another factor contributing to the rally in gold prices is the weakening of the U.S. dollar, which rebounded on Tuesday after hitting a five-week low. This decline in the dollar has bolstered the demand for bullion as investors continue to interest in “buy-the-dip” . With the market hovering above the $2400 mark, analysts believe that the risks are tilted towards further upside movement in gold prices.

The surge in gold prices in the first half of 2024 was underpinned by a sustained increase in demand from central banks worldwide. This heightened interest in the safe haven asset was driven by escalating geopolitical risks on a global scale. Central bank purchases of gold are currently at their highest levels since the late 1960s, with many institutions diversifying their reserves away from USD- and EUR-denominated assets in favor of gold.

In addition to the surge in gold prices, gold mining stocks also experienced significant gains on Tuesday. The VanEck Gold Miners ETF rose by 3%, marking its fifth winning day in the last six sessions. The shares of Harmony Gold and Gold Fields, both listed in the U.S., saw increases of 16% and 6%, respectively.
